Output 825f6f79bc329e84d29565e6687958009e61f7242ca2850a8cbfb98325bff05d:5

value
18543160
script pubkey
OP_0 OP_PUSHBYTES_20 dd32f53b7c643a952b03c8916bc3d76863e51058
address
bc1qm5e02wmuvsaf22crezgkhs7hdp372yzc7aeqym
transaction
825f6f79bc329e84d29565e6687958009e61f7242ca2850a8cbfb98325bff05d
spent
true